I've had a lot of issues with User:XLR8TION and at this point trying to properly reason with him would be out of the question. The article in question is Sammy Davis, Jr.. He constantly reverts my edits and labels them unconstructive. The issue in question is the ancestry of Davis' mother. Although Davis publicly stated during his lifetime that she was Puerto Rican, biographers now agree that she was in fact Cuban and that Davis lied about this to protect his career due to the unpopular sentiments of the time towards communist Cuba. This fact is stated in several books including The Life of Sammy Davis, Jr. by Gary Fishgall[2] and In Black and White: The Life of Sammy Davis, Jr. By Wil Haygoods [3]. The latter which is an award-winning book[4] that will even form the basis for the screenplay of Davis' biopic to be produced by Denzel Washington.[5] The problem is any time I try and edit the article he swoops right in and reverts it labeling me disgruntled. The fact is she wasn't Puerto Rican, she was Cuban (more proof:[6]and a TIME magazine article for good measure, [7]), I think I have provided enough information to support this fact. What I would like is to edit the article stating his Cuban ancestry as fact with a mention as why he choose to say he was Puerto Rican due to the political sensitivities of the time, and without being reverted.
